Astro Middle East functions as the Middle Eastern arm of the . While the group has global headquarters in Singapore and strong Greek management roots, the Dubai office allows for time-zone overlap with both European principals and Asian operational centers.
Astro owns and operates a modern, versatile fleet of ocean-going tugs, Anchor Handling Tugs (AHTs), workboats, and specialized barges, capable of supporting complex offshore construction projects.

In 2024, the company was acquired by , India's largest port developer and operator, highlighting its robust market position and accelerating its growth trajectory. Why Astro Middle East is a Top Maritime Provider
